Transaction fca791bd273ddbcb56c22968f06299ca2030abed1f8655eaedbd8f363eb2771d

block
177b6a163b5f243b08b319f8c244345a18fc1efd04e76ca683e69a2c0ccec57e

1 Input

7 Outputs